-
Deven Chan created the site Deven Chan 7 months, 1 week ago
-
Deven Chan changed their profile picture 7 months, 1 week ago
-
Deven Chan changed their profile picture 7 months, 1 week ago
-
Deven Chan changed their profile picture 7 months, 1 week ago
-
Deven Chan changed their profile picture 7 months, 1 week ago
-
Deven Chan changed their profile picture 7 months, 1 week ago
-
Deven Chan's profile was updated 7 months, 1 week ago